Reprogramming Keys for Cars: An Essential Guide

In an age where technology drives automotive development, comprehending the complexities of vehicle security and key programming has actually ended up being increasingly essential for car owners. Mechanical keys have mainly been replaced by smart keys and key fobs, which use enhanced security and benefit however also present new complexities when it pertains to reprogramming. This article intends to explore the essential elements of reprogramming keys for cars, including techniques, common problems, and a clear guide to steps involved in the process.

What is Key Reprogramming?

Key reprogramming refers to the procedure of resetting or updating a car's electronic keys or fobs. Vehicles produced from the late 1990s onward normally count on innovative technology that consists of keyless entry systems, immobilizers, and, sometimes, remote start features. When a key is lost or when extra keys require to be contributed to the car's electronic system, reprogramming is required to make sure that the vehicle acknowledges the brand-new key which it can begin reliably.

Factors for Reprogramming Keys

  • Lost Keys: If a key is lost or stolen, it is crucial to reprogram the car to avoid unapproved access.

  • Including New Keys: Owners often need to include new keys when giving relative or other users access to the vehicle.

  • Malfunctioning Keys: Sometimes, keys can become unresponsive due to malfunctioning batteries or other technical concerns.

  • Key Replacement: When a new key is bought, the vehicle might need reprogramming to recognize the brand-new key.

Techniques of Reprogramming Keys

Reprogramming keys can vary significantly based upon the make and design of the vehicle. Below are the most common techniques for reprogramming car keys:

MethodDescription
Onboard ProgrammingSome lorries permit key reprogramming through the ignition switch without unique tools.
Diagnostic ToolExpert mechanics frequently use diagnostic tools to interface with the vehicle's ECU.
Transponder ChipCars equipped with transponder keys need special programming of the key's chip.
Key Programmer DeviceSpecialized devices are offered for purchase that can reprogram different types of keys.

Onboard Programming

Onboard programming involves following a series of steps with the vehicle's ignition system. Although not applicable for all designs, the procedure usually follows these actions:

  1. Insert the original key into the ignition and turn it to the 'On' position (do not start the engine).
  2. After a couple of seconds, turn the key back to the 'Off' position.
  3. Repeat this treatment within a particular number of seconds (examine the owner's handbook for exact information).
  4. Turn the vehicle to the 'On' position again with the new key you wish to program. The security light will flash to show the new key has been accepted.

Diagnostic Tool Method

For more complicated reprogramming, it may be necessary to utilize a diagnostic tool, particularly for newer automobiles. This is typically done by an automotive service technician. The steps usually involve:

  1. Connecting the diagnostic tool to the vehicle's OBD-II port.
  2. Selecting the alternative for key programming.
  3. Following on-screen instructions to input brand-new key information into the vehicle's ECU.

FAQ: Reprogramming Keys for Cars

Q1: Can I reprogram my car keys myself?

A1: Yes, depending on the make and model of your vehicle, some cars enable onboard programming that you can perform yourself. However, for many newer designs, using expert services or diagnostic tools might be essential.

Q2: How much does it cost to reprogram a car key?

A2: The cost of reprogramming a car key differs extensively based upon the vehicle's make and model, the intricacy of the key, and the method utilized. Expect to pay anywhere from ₤ 50 to ₤ 250, particularly for luxury or foreign lorries.

Q3: What should I do if my key is not being acknowledged by my car?

A3: First, make certain the key's battery is working. If it still doesn't work, try reprogramming it. If these steps stop working, speak with an expert for assistance, as there may be a problem with the key or the vehicle's electronic systems.

Q4: How do I understand if my key has a transponder chip?

A4: If your key has a little plastic head and contains a small chip inside (typically noticeable when you take a look at the key carefully), it is likely a transponder key. Inspect your owner's handbook to recognize the kind of key used with your vehicle.

Common Key Reprogramming Issues

While reprogramming keys can be simple, numerous problems may arise:

  • Key is Not Accepted: The vehicle stops working to acknowledge the key throughout the reprogramming attempt.
  • Security Light Issues: The security system may malfunction, needing extra troubleshooting.
  • Battery Issues: Dead batteries in keys or lorries can hinder the programming process.

Fixing Tips

  • Inspect Battery Life: Ensure both the vehicle battery and the key fob battery are practical.

  • Reset Systems: Occasionally, resetting the vehicle's electrical systems can assist in fixing problems.

  • Seek advice from the Manual: Reference the vehicle's owner handbook for particular programming directions.
